Standard Applications of Aluminum Cast Parts in Different Industries
Aluminum cast components are broadly applied across diverse industries due to their distinctive properties and advantages. In the automotive sector, manufacturers rely on these components for engine blocks, transmission housings, and structural frames, capitalizing on their lightweight nature and corrosion resistance. The aerospace industry also uses aluminum casting for parts such as brackets and housings, which provide reduced weight and improved fuel efficiency.
Within the construction industry, aluminum castings are employed in window frames, door frames, and roofing materials, enhancing both durability and visual appeal. Additionally, the electrical industry frequently incorporates aluminum cast parts in enclosures and heat sinks, ensuring effective heat dissipation.
The maritime industry prizes aluminum for its capacity to withstand saltwater corrosion, applying it to components such as boat hulls and engine parts. On the whole, the versatility of aluminum cast parts makes them vital across multiple applications, improving durability and performance in multiple fields.
Key Aluminum Casting Methods for Custom Part Production
Various essential techniques are implemented in aluminum casting to fabricate custom parts that meet specific design requirements. One popular method is sand casting, which requires creating a mold from sand and pouring molten aluminum into it. This approach is optimal for complex shapes and supports budget-friendly production of small to medium-sized parts.
A further method is die casting, where molten aluminum is forced into a metal mold under high pressure. This process is well-suited for high-volume production and delivers excellent dimensional accuracy and surface finish.
Investment casting, or lost-wax casting, is another method that enables intricate designs and smooth finishes. This process entails producing a wax pattern that gets covered with a ceramic coating, which is subsequently heated to eliminate the wax and solidify the coating prior to introducing aluminum.
These approaches collectively boost the adaptability and performance of aluminum casting for custom industrial applications.

How to Ensure High Quality in Aluminum Casting
Preserving superior quality in aluminum casting is vital for securing the durability and performance of cast parts. To achieve this, several key aspects must be addressed throughout the casting process. First, selecting premium aluminum alloys can significantly impact the final product's strength and resistance to corrosion. Additionally, maintaining precise temperature control during melting and pouring is critical, as variations can cause defects such as porosity or inclusions.
Establishing strict quality control measures, including non-invasive testing methods and dimensional inspections, ensures that any issues are discovered early. In addition, using advanced casting techniques, such as investment casting or die casting, can boost dimensional accuracy and surface finish. Lastly, continuous training for personnel involved in the casting process promotes a culture of quality awareness, fostering attention to detail. By emphasizing these aspects, manufacturers can consistently deliver top-quality aluminum castings that meet the particular needs of their clients.
